More on J&J's (JNJ) Q2: Net profit falls to $1.41B from $2.78B; Q2 2012 includes special items of $2.2B, comprising a write-down related to J&J's Crucell (CRXL) vaccine ops, provision for litigation, costs connected to Synthes acquisition. Cuts 2012 EPS outlook to $5.00-$5.07 from up to $5.17. Consensus is $5.14. Shares -1.4%. (PR)

Crucell (CRXL) CEO Robert Brus works to put down a rebellion by big shareholders - including 10% holder Van Herk Groep - saying that accepting a €1.75B bid from Johnson & Johnson (JNJ) means funded research and preserving the company's identity as a vaccines center within JNJ. Opponents say €24.75/share is too low and the product pipeline will yield strong results over five to eight years.

J&J (JNJ) formally launches its €1.75B ($2.3B) bid for Crucell (CRXL), despite objections from some of Crucell's shareholders. J&J wants control of Crucell's vaccine pipeline at a time when vaccine sales are outstripping those of prescription drugs and face less competition from generics. (previously)

J&J (JNJ) and Crucell (CRXL +0.75%) agree to move forward with J&J's ~€1.75B offer for the shares of the Dutch biotech firm it doesn't already own, despite some shareholder objections. J&J will get control of Crucell's vaccine pipeline at a time when vaccine sales are outstripping those of prescription drugs and face less competition from generics.

J&J (JNJ) is in advanced talks to buy the shares of Crucell (CRXL) it doesn't already own for around €1.75B ($2.3B) in cash, or €24.75/share. The offer is a 58% premium to Crucell's closing price yesterday in Amsterdam. Premarket: CRXL +54%. (PR)

Sanofi-aventis's (SNY) new CEO Chris Viehbacher says he's a buyer, and has held talks with bankers regarding funding. Possible targets include Bristol-Myers (BMY), Amgen (AMGN), Biogen Idec (BIIB) and Crucell (CRXL).

Wyeth (WYE) is in talks to buy Dutch vaccine maker Crucell (CRXL), part of its efforts to gain market share in one of the fastest growing parts of the industry. Sources say a deal valuing Crucell at over €1B ($1.35B) could be reached as early as next week.
